Taharqa was a pharaoh of the 25th dynasty of Egypt who ruled during the 7th century BCE. He is notable for his contributions to Nubian art and culture, especially in the context of the significant architectural developments and religious transformations that occurred during his reign. Taharqa's legacy is intertwined with the artistic expression found in temples and monuments, highlighting the influence of Nubian culture on ancient Egyptian society.
